[llvm] [SPIRV] Emitting DebugSource, DebugCompileUnit (PR #97558)
LLVM Continuous Integration via llvm-commits
llvm-commits at lists.llvm.org
Thu Aug 22 20:34:12 PDT 2024
llvm-ci wrote:
LLVM Buildbot has detected a new failure on builder `sanitizer-aarch64-linux-fuzzer` running on `sanitizer-buildbot11` while building `llvm` at step 2 "annotate".
Full details are available at: https://lab.llvm.org/buildbot/#/builders/159/builds/4482
Here is the relevant piece of the build log for the reference:
```
Step 2 (annotate) failure: 'python ../sanitizer_buildbot/sanitizers/zorg/buildbot/builders/sanitizers/buildbot_selector.py' (failure)
...
-- Configuring done (9.4s)
-- Generating done (0.1s)
CMake Warning:
Manually-specified variables were not used by the project:
LIBCXX_HAS_GCC_S_LIB
-- Build files have been written to: /home/b/sanitizer-aarch64-linux-fuzzer/build/llvm_build0/runtimes/runtimes-bins/compiler-rt/lib/fuzzer/libcxx_fuzzer_aarch64
[1882/1986] Building CXX object comp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o
FAILED: comp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o
/home/b/sanitizer-aarch64-linux-fuzzer/build/llvm_build0/./bin/clang++ --target=aarch64-unknown-linux-gnu -D__STDC_CONSTANT_MACROS -D__STDC_FORMAT_MACROS -D__STDC_LIMIT_MACROS -I/home/b/sanitizer-aarch64-linux-fuzzer/build/llvm-project/compiler-rt/lib/ubsan_minimal/.. -fPIC -fno-semantic-interposition -fvisibility-inlines-hidden -Werror=date-time -Werror=unguarded-availability-new -Wall -Wextra -Wno-unused-parameter -Wwrite-strings -Wcast-qual -Wmissing-field-initializers -Wimplicit-fallthrough -Wcovered-switch-default -Wno-noexcept-type -Wnon-virtual-dtor -Wdelete-non-virtual-dtor -Wsuggest-override -Wstring-conversion -Wmisleading-indentation -Wctad-maybe-unsupported -fdiagnostics-color -ffunction-sections -fdata-sections -Wall -Wno-unused-parameter -O3 -DNDEBUG -std=c++17 -march=armv8-a -fPIC -fno-builtin -fno-exceptions -fomit-frame-pointer -funwind-tables -fno-stack-protector -fno-sanitize=safe-stack -fvisibility=hidden -fno-lto -Wthread-safety -Wthread-safety-reference -Wthread-safety-beta -O3 -gline-tables-only -Wno-gnu -Wno-variadic-macros -Wno-c99-extensions -ftrivial-auto-var-init=pattern -nostdinc++ -DSANITIZER_COMMON_NO_REDEFINE_BUILTINS -fno-rtti -MD -MT comp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o -MF comp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o.d -o comp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o -c /home/b/sanitizer-aarch64-linux-fuzzer/build/ll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p
fatal error: error in backend: Cannot select: 0xabd198ca4380: v16i8 = insert_subvector 0xabd198ca4000, 0xabd198af3a20, Constant:i64<10>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ca4000: v16i8 = insert_subvector 0xabd198af4350, 0xabd198852f50, Constant:i64<12>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198af4350: v16i8 = insert_vector_elt 0xabd198853030, 0xabd198af36a0, Constant:i64<9>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198853030: v16i8 = insert_vector_elt 0xabd198a62d40, 0xabd198a62b80, Constant:i64<8>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198a62d40: v16i8 = insert_vector_elt 0xabd198cae640, 0xabd198cae3a0, Constant:i64<7>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ae640: v16i8 = insert_vector_elt 0xabd198ca9050, 0xabd198cae330, Constant:i64<6>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ca9050: v16i8 = insert_vector_elt 0xabd198853d50, 0xabd198cae2c0, Constant:i64<5>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198853d50: v16i8 = insert_vector_elt 0xabd198ca4850, 0xabd198ca7180, Constant:i64<4>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ca4850: v16i8 = insert_vector_elt 0xabd198cae870, 0xabd198ca9980, Constant:i64<3>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ae870: v16i8 = insert_vector_elt 0xabd198cae800, 0xabd198ca7420, Constant:i64<2>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ca9980: i32 = extract_vector_elt 0xabd198cae090, Constant:i64<1>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198af3be0: i64 = Constant<3>
0xabd198ca7180: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198a62cd0: i64 = Constant<0>
0xabd198a63210: i64 = Constant<4>
0xabd198cae2c0: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<1>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198cae5d0: v8i16 = undef
0xabd198ca7030: v4i16 = and 0xabd198ca7340, 0xabd198853c00,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198a62cd0: i64 = Constant<0>
0xabd198853960: i64 = Constant<1>
0xabd198853260: i64 = Constant<5>
0xabd198cae330: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<2>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198cae5d0: v8i16 = undef
0xabd198ca7030: v4i16 = and 0xabd198ca7340, 0xabd198853c00,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
Step 7 (stage1 build all) failure: stage1 build all (failure)
...
-- Performing Test CXX_SUPPORTS_FSIZED_DEALLOCATION_FLAG - Success
-- check-runtimes does nothing.
-- Configuring done (9.4s)
-- Generating done (0.1s)
CMake Warning:
Manually-specified variables were not used by the project:
LIBCXX_HAS_GCC_S_LIB
-- Build files have been written to: /home/b/sanitizer-aarch64-linux-fuzzer/build/llvm_build0/runtimes/runtimes-bins/compiler-rt/lib/fuzzer/libcxx_fuzzer_aarch64
[1882/1986] Building CXX object comp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o
FAILED: comp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o
/home/b/sanitizer-aarch64-linux-fuzzer/build/llvm_build0/./bin/clang++ --target=aarch64-unknown-linux-gnu -D__STDC_CONSTANT_MACROS -D__STDC_FORMAT_MACROS -D__STDC_LIMIT_MACROS -I/home/b/sanitizer-aarch64-linux-fuzzer/build/llvm-project/compiler-rt/lib/ubsan_minimal/.. -fPIC -fno-semantic-interposition -fvisibility-inlines-hidden -Werror=date-time -Werror=unguarded-availability-new -Wall -Wextra -Wno-unused-parameter -Wwrite-strings -Wcast-qual -Wmissing-field-initializers -Wimplicit-fallthrough -Wcovered-switch-default -Wno-noexcept-type -Wnon-virtual-dtor -Wdelete-non-virtual-dtor -Wsuggest-override -Wstring-conversion -Wmisleading-indentation -Wctad-maybe-unsupported -fdiagnostics-color -ffunction-sections -fdata-sections -Wall -Wno-unused-parameter -O3 -DNDEBUG -std=c++17 -march=armv8-a -fPIC -fno-builtin -fno-exceptions -fomit-frame-pointer -funwind-tables -fno-stack-protector -fno-sanitize=safe-stack -fvisibility=hidden -fno-lto -Wthread-safety -Wthread-safety-reference -Wthread-safety-beta -O3 -gline-tables-only -Wno-gnu -Wno-variadic-macros -Wno-c99-extensions -ftrivial-auto-var-init=pattern -nostdinc++ -DSANITIZER_COMMON_NO_REDEFINE_BUILTINS -fno-rtti -MD -MT comp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o -MF comp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o.d -o compiler-rt/lib/ubsan_minimal/CMakeFiles/RTUbsan_minimal.aarch64.dir/ubsan_minimal_handlers.cpp.o -c /home/b/sanitizer-aarch64-linux-fuzzer/build/ll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p
fatal error: error in backend: Cannot select: 0xabd198ca4380: v16i8 = insert_subvector 0xabd198ca4000, 0xabd198af3a20, Constant:i64<10>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ca4000: v16i8 = insert_subvector 0xabd198af4350, 0xabd198852f50, Constant:i64<12>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198af4350: v16i8 = insert_vector_elt 0xabd198853030, 0xabd198af36a0, Constant:i64<9>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198853030: v16i8 = insert_vector_elt 0xabd198a62d40, 0xabd198a62b80, Constant:i64<8>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198a62d40: v16i8 = insert_vector_elt 0xabd198cae640, 0xabd198cae3a0, Constant:i64<7>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ae640: v16i8 = insert_vector_elt 0xabd198ca9050, 0xabd198cae330, Constant:i64<6>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ca9050: v16i8 = insert_vector_elt 0xabd198853d50, 0xabd198cae2c0, Constant:i64<5>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198853d50: v16i8 = insert_vector_elt 0xabd198ca4850, 0xabd198ca7180, Constant:i64<4>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ca4850: v16i8 = insert_vector_elt 0xabd198cae870, 0xabd198ca9980, Constant:i64<3>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ae870: v16i8 = insert_vector_elt 0xabd198cae800, 0xabd198ca7420, Constant:i64<2>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198ca9980: i32 = extract_vector_elt 0xabd198cae090, Constant:i64<1>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198af3be0: i64 = Constant<3>
0xabd198ca7180: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198a62cd0: i64 = Constant<0>
0xabd198a63210: i64 = Constant<4>
0xabd198cae2c0: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<1>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198cae5d0: v8i16 = undef
0xabd198ca7030: v4i16 = and 0xabd198ca7340, 0xabd198853c00,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198a62cd0: i64 = Constant<0>
0xabd198853960: i64 = Constant<1>
0xabd198853260: i64 = Constant<5>
0xabd198cae330: i32 = extract_vector_elt 0xabd198cae100, Constant:i64<2>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:60:16
0xabd198cae100: v8i16 = insert_subvector undef:v8i16, 0xabd198ca7030, Constant:i64<0>,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
0xabd198cae5d0: v8i16 = undef
0xabd198ca7030: v4i16 = and 0xabd198ca7340, 0xabd198853c00, llvm-project/compiler-rt/lib/ubsan_minimal/ubsan_minimal_handlers.cpp:59:23
```
https://github.com/llvm/llvm-project/pull/97558
More information about the llvm-commits
mailing list